The following random sample was selected from a normal distribution: 4, 6, 3, 5, 9, 3.

a. Construct a 90% confidence interval for the population mean μ.


b. Construct a 95% confidence interval for the population mean μ.


c. Construct a 99% confidence interval for the population mean μ.


d. Assume that the sample mean  and sample standard deviation s remain exactly the same as those you just calculated, but that they are based on a sample of n = 25 observations rather than n = 6 observations. Repeat parts a–c. What is the effect of increasing the sample size on the width of the confidence intervals?
